Electric Series forged wheels are built around EV realities: higher vehicle mass, instant torque, tyre efficiency, brake clearance and range-sensitive weight. The aim is not just a lighter wheel. The aim is a wheel that carries the platform correctly and still looks refined.

EV fitment has its own pressure points. The wheel must suit the vehicle load, tyre load index, rolling diameter, brake package, hub hardware and the way instant torque loads the tyre. A good EV wheel also needs restraint: clean stance, low visual noise and enough sidewall support for real roads.

What makes Electric Series different?

Electric Series is specified around EV load, torque, tyre support, brake clearance, range-sensitive weight and clean stance.

Will forged wheels improve EV range?

Lighter wheels can help reduce rotating and unsprung mass, but range also depends on tyre choice, diameter, aero, road speed and driving style. LFI balances the full wheel and tyre package.

Do EV wheels need higher load ratings?

Often, yes. EVs can be heavier than comparable petrol cars, especially SUVs and long-range battery models, so wheel load rating and tyre load index need to be checked.
